Nirvana arrived at the wrong time.   Hardcore rock fans will find it difficult to rank them high because they came along a decade or so too late.  Younger fans will find them irrelevant because culture moved on from rock to rap.  But Incesticide, Nevermind and En Utero were strong rock albums. 

I can't imagine all the amazing rock songs we lost because Kurt Cobain killed himself.
